HRS Learning & Talent Support Services Senior Analyst – Deloitte Support Services India Private Limited
Do you enjoy learning administration? Then this may be the perfect opportunity for you!
In the HRS Learning & Talent Support Services Senior Analyst role, you will provide support to the team in the delivery of an excellent level of service to the North-South Europe (NSE) firm. The role requires you to provide high quality first line administration support to the HRS Learning & Talent Support Services team.
The right candidate will be responsible for working closely with the Learning & Talent Support Services team and the UK based wider team to deliver all learning administration activities, assisting with escalations and quality assurance to ensure service level agreements are met.
The emphasis is to provide a consistently high level of customer service by building strong relationships with the team in delivering solutions that meet the needs of our users and the Practice Support Services objectives.
Work you’ll do
As a part of this team, you will be responsible for:
Functional Responsibilities:
Deliver excellent service in line with the HRS Learning & Talent Support Services processes and ensure service level agreements are met and adhered to
Share knowledge, skill and competence with other team members
Identify and mitigate risk in all areas of responsibility
Liaise regularly with the HRS Learning & Talent Support Services Assistant Manager raising and responding to issues raised
Identify and facilitate continuous service improvements within the team
Take responsibility for keeping up to date with the Learning process developments
Carry out and support the administration of learning support services processes which will include, working with the team to deliver the following;
Working on LMS to add new offerings and delivering onto the system
Working on TMT (Task Management Tool) to prioritise and allocate workload
Liaising with external/internal facilitators
Sending evaluation forms to learners
Checking and processing invoices, raising queries with external vendors before posting to SAP for approval
Reviewing expense reports in detail and investigating and resolving errors
Following up queries referred from the HR/Learning Helpdesk
Other Responsibilities:
Work closely with the HRS Learning & Talent Support Services Assistant Manager to help manage work allocation
Manage the Quality Check for the team, share feedback and publish the reports to the management team
Coach team members based on the Quality Check feedback
Coordinate and develop training plans, which could be used for new hire training and cross trainings
Possess strong understanding of the processes managed in the team
Lead and make sure the learning guides are updated from time to time
Ensure all system related activities or updates are completed accurately in time deadlines and in line with procedural guidelines;
Ensure compliance with appropriate Data Protection legislation at all times;
Contribute to wider projects and initiatives in the Practice Support Services as required;
Working within Service Level and Operational Level Agreements;
Administration of other Learning Support Services processes as required;
Liaison with other Practice Support Services teams as appropriate;
Key skills required
The successful candidate will be able to demonstrate a professional, friendly and approachable manner coupled with the ability to communicate with staff at all levels, especially when under pressure
Good knowledge of the Course Admin processes
Outstanding organisational skills including the ability to prioritise workload
Ability to work effectively, both independently and as a member of a team
Comfortable with ambiguity, flexible and adaptable to changing business needs
Able to work well under pressure and manage customer expectations
Able to use own initiative, be proactive and able to identify appropriate solutions to problems
Able to collaborate effectively and share knowledge, skills and experience with colleagues
Professional and confident communication skills, both written and verbal
Proficient ability with Microsoft Excel
Work Location: Hyderabad
Shift Timings: 2 PM to 11 PM
The team
The Internal Client Services team at Hyderabad supports the Deloitte organization in the UK with a wide variety of capabilities like financial reporting, HR and financial transaction processing, administrative service and helpdesk support, marketing and IT services.
Qualifications
Required:
Graduate degree4 to 6 years of overall work experience, with a minimum of 3 years in learning administrationProficient in the use of Microsoft Office package applications
Preferred:
Prior experience in training and development domain
